How AI agents can modernize knowledge management in government
Government agencies worldwide manage vast repositories of institutional knowledge across countless departments, systems, and databases. This fragmented landscape creates significant barriers to efficient information access and decision-making, often resulting in duplicated efforts and delayed public services.
The emergence of AI agents represents a transformative opportunity for public sector organizations to revolutionize their knowledge management practices. These intelligent systems can autonomously process data, retrieve information, and execute complex workflows that traditionally required extensive manual intervention.
As citizens demand faster, more personalized services and governments face mounting pressure to do more with less, AI agents offer a pathway to modernize operations while maintaining security and compliance standards. Wisconsin's AI-enabled licensing system resulted in a 35% increase in licenses issued and added $54 million in additional wages for workers, while California's DMV improved citizen satisfaction from 2.5 to 4.25 out of 5. The integration of these technologies into government knowledge management systems promises to unlock new levels of efficiency and service delivery.
What are AI agents?
AI agents are sophisticated software applications that leverage artificial intelligence to perform tasks autonomously, transforming how organizations capture, process, and utilize knowledge. These intelligent systems go beyond simple automation by employing advanced capabilities such as natural language processing, machine learning, and adaptive decision-making to handle complex knowledge management challenges. Unlike traditional software that follows rigid, pre-programmed rules, AI agents can interpret context, learn from interactions, and adjust their behavior based on new information — making them particularly valuable for managing the dynamic and diverse knowledge repositories found in government agencies. In fact, federal agencies have more than doubled their AI use compared to 2023, with over 1,700 publicly reported AI use cases across 37 agencies advancing missions and improving citizen experiences.
The architecture of AI agents enables them to function as digital workforce members that can operate independently or collaborate with human teams and other AI systems. These agents perform three fundamental operations that distinguish them from conventional software:
Environmental perception: AI agents continuously monitor and collect data from their operational environment, including databases, documents, emails, and user interactions. This constant awareness ensures they maintain current understanding of organizational knowledge and can respond to changes in real-time.
In government contexts, AI agents manifest in various forms, each designed to address specific knowledge management needs. Virtual assistants powered by AI can handle citizen inquiries 24/7, drawing from comprehensive knowledge bases to provide accurate, consistent responses about public services, eligibility requirements, or application statuses. For example, in the city of Raleigh, AI chatbots managed 90% of calls to administrative agencies, substantially reducing call center workload while providing citizens with immediate access to information. Document processing agents can automatically classify, tag, and route thousands of forms and applications daily, extracting key information and populating databases without human intervention. Analytics agents continuously monitor data streams to identify patterns, flag anomalies, and generate insights that inform policy decisions and operational improvements.

Tips on successful AI implementation
1. Prioritize data security
When implementing AI agents, focus on protecting sensitive information to maintain public trust. Recent research indicates that 87% of Americans would use an AI agent to navigate confusing government processes, yet the top concern is loss of human connection followed by inaccurate information and data security risks. Employ stringent access controls and real-time monitoring to prevent unauthorized data access. Regularly update security measures and conduct audits to ensure compliance with evolving regulations, safeguarding the integrity of your systems.
